So I just installed OS X El Capitan on my first ever Hackintosh, after long fiddling around that finally works. I also have Windows 10 installed on a separate partition.

I did as instructed here somewhere else the following:

- Go to EFI/Microsoft/Boot/ and rename bootmgfw.efi to bootmgfw-orig.efi
- Copy EFI/CLOVER/CLOVERX64.efi to EFI/Microsoft/Boot/bootmgfw.efi
